NXT Recruitment is supporting a well‑established and highly regarded professional services firm in Carlisle to recruit an experienced Tax Manager. This is an excellent opportunity for a senior tax professional looking to manage a varied and interesting portfolio while playing a key role within a forward‑thinking leadership team. The firm works with a broad mix of owner‑managed businesses, family‑run companies, and private individuals, offering both compliance and strategic tax advice.

Role

As Tax Manager, you will oversee a diverse portfolio of clients, ensuring high‑quality delivery across tax compliance and advisory work. You will provide holistic tax advice and understand the wider impact of taxation across Income Tax, Capital Gains Tax and Inheritance Tax. Alongside managing your own portfolio, you will contribute to the wider success of the firm, supporting junior colleagues and working closely with senior leadership on more complex planning matters.

Key Responsibilities

  • Client Management
  • Manage a portfolio of personal and business tax clients
  • Build strong, long‑term client relationships
  • Provide advice on tax compliance and planning matters
  • Identify tax planning opportunities and deliver commercially focused solutions
  • Tax Compliance
    • Prepare and review personal, partnership and Capital Gains Tax returns
    • Undertake detailed tax calculations and review overall tax positions
    • Ensure all submissions are accurate and completed within deadlines
    • Manage HMRC correspondence and enquiries where required
  • Tax Advisory
    • Provide advice on areas including business restructuring, Capital Gains Tax and Inheritance Tax planning, share schemes and property taxation
    • Support senior leadership on complex advisory projects

    About You

    • A minimum of seven years’ experience within a UK accountancy practice
    • ACA, ACCA or CTA qualified, or qualified by experience
    • Strong technical knowledge of UK personal and corporate taxation
    • Experience managing a varied client portfolio
    • Confident communicator, able to explain complex matters clearly
    • Highly organised with strong attention to detail
    • Proactive and solutions‑focused
    • Full UK driving licence

    Why This Role

    This is a genuine opportunity to join a stable, respected firm with a strong presence in the region. You will have autonomy over your portfolio, exposure to advisory work, and the chance to influence business direction as part of a supportive senior team.
